
Sergey Sorokin enhanced the VirtoCommerce/vc-module-catalog repository by implementing product name trimming and normalization, focusing on backend development with C#. He developed logic to automatically remove leading and trailing whitespace from product names before processing and storage, improving data integrity and ensuring consistent formatting across catalog ingestion and indexing. This feature addressed data quality and user experience issues by standardizing product naming conventions, which supports more reliable search and retrieval. Sergey utilized a Git-based workflow to maintain clear commit history and traceability. While the work was limited in scope, it laid a foundation for further data normalization improvements in future sprints.

October 2025 — Catalog module improvements focused on data quality and user experience. Implemented Product Name Trimming and Normalization in VirtoCommerce/vc-module-catalog to remove leading/trailing whitespace prior to processing and storage, enhancing data integrity and search usability. No high-severity bugs fixed this month; all changes were feature-related with emphasis on reliability and maintainability.
October 2025 — Catalog module improvements focused on data quality and user experience. Implemented Product Name Trimming and Normalization in VirtoCommerce/vc-module-catalog to remove leading/trailing whitespace prior to processing and storage, enhancing data integrity and search usability. No high-severity bugs fixed this month; all changes were feature-related with emphasis on reliability and maintainability.
Overview of all repositories you've contributed to across your timeline